700+ migrants rescued off Spain’s Canary Islands this weekend:
– Four migrants have died and more than 700 others were rescued from boats off the Canary Islands, Spanish emergency services said on Saturday. Authorities intercepted two boats carrying a total of 254 people on Friday evening. A third boat carrying 238 people was intercepted at dawn on Saturday and a fourth vessel carrying 247 people was intercepted on Saturday morning.
– On Thursday, Spain’s Interior Ministry said the number of undocumented migrants arriving in the Canary Islands so far this year increased 111% year-on-year to 30,705. Full article: https://www.dw.com/en/hundreds-of-migrants-rescued-off-spains-canary-islands/a-67306152

National Police and Ministry of the Interior dismantle pirate IPTV operation, arrest eight suspects in Alicante, Malaga, and Valladolid:
– The authorities say they began investigating the “criminal organization” in February 2022. From operations centers in Alicante and Seville, the suspects allegedly provided “fraudulent multimedia content” via IPTV by installing “fraudulent applications” on customers’ devices, including set-top boxes, smart TVs, and mobile phones. As a result, movies, TV shows, and live sporting events, were available at a rate much lower than the legitimate market price.
– According to police the-now dismantled service had 18,300 subscribers. “The organization offered illegal services through a telecommunications consulting company that had a solid marketing structure at its service,” police explained.“
– Police carried out raids on four locations in Spain and a total of eight people were arrested; Valladolid (3), Alicante (3), Málaga (1) and Seville (1). All stand accused of serious crimes including membership of a criminal organization and intellectual property offenses. Police say the suspects had a “high degree of technological specialization” which allowed them to remotely manage clients who subscribed to sports audiovisual content. The suspects’ “entire IT infrastructure” was dismantled, police report. Full article: https://torrentfreak.com/police-dismantle-pirate-iptv-operation-bogus-e366m-losses-claim-goes-viral-231102/

The right would achieve an absolute majority if there were elections held now, according to a GAD3 survey: {Translation,summary}
– The right-wing bloc that supported the investiture of Alberto Núñez Feijóo (PP, Vox, UPN and Coalición Canaria) would achieve an absolute majority if elections were held now, according to a GAD3 poll for ABC, which also indicates that the majority of Spaniards (59.3%) prefer a repeat election.
– The PP would increase its support from 33.1% to 35.5%, which would allow it to go from 137 to 146 seats, all at the expense of the PSOE and Vox.
– The survey was carried out between Monday 30 October and Friday 3 November, the days on which the PSOE’s number 3, Santos Cerdán, was photographed with the former Catalan president Carles Puigdemont, and on which the socialists have closed the investiture pact with ERC, which includes an amnesty law.
– In this context, according to this poll, the majority of Spaniards (59.3 %) would prefer a repeat election, while 34.1 % reject this option and 6.7 % do not know or do not answer.
– Specifically, in the case of the socialist voters surveyed, one in three (35 %) support a repeat election, as do Sumar voters, while among PP and Vox voters the percentage rises to over 90 % and for nationalist and pro-independence voters it is around 25 %.
– If there were to be a general election now, the right-wing bloc would achieve an absolute majority, according to this GAD3 survey, based on 1001 interviews with people over the age of 18 and with a margin of error of 3.2%.
– The PP would increase its support from 33.1 to 35.5 %, which would allow it to go from 137 to 146 seats, all at the expense of the decline of the PSOE and Vox. Specifically, Vox would fall from 33 to 28 seats, with 11.6 % of the vote, but UPN and Coalición Canaria would remain with the seats they each currently hold, which would allow this bloc, together with the PP, to reach an absolute majority, set at 176 seats.
– According to this survey, the PSOE would fall from 121 seats to 116, going from 31.7% to 29.7% of support, while Sumar would remain practically unchanged, losing just one seat (from 31 to 30) and moving up to third place by overtaking Vox.
– ERC would retain its current representation with seven seats, as would EH Bildu with 6 and PNV with 5, but Junts (a party that, like PNV, is still negotiating the investiture of Pedro Sánchez) would rise from 7 to 8, and BNG from 1 to 2. President of the Junta de Andalucía, Juanma Moreno- “Sánchez is buying the votes with the money he owes to Andalucia”: {Translation, summary}
– The president of the Junta de Andalucía and of the PP-A, Juanma Moreno, has asserted that the Socialist candidate for investiture to be president of the Government, Pedro Sánchez, “is buying votes to remain in office with the money he owes to Andalucia”.
– “Surely we cannot prevent it”, but “we will denounce it, until our mouths run dry”, Moreno warned in an interview published this Sunday in the newspaper ‘El Mundo’, consulted by Europa Press, and in line with the agreement that the PSOE and ERC have reached for the Catalan pro-independence party to support the investiture of Sánchez, and which provides that the State will forgive up to 15. 15 billion euros of debt from the Autonomous Liquidity Fund (FLA) to Catalonia, which will also save around 1.3 billion euros in interest.
– In this regard, Moreno has argued that “forgiving Catalonia 16,300 million euros in debt and interest is a burden on equality between Spaniards”, and has considered it “unacceptable for the State to extrapolate this same transfer to the rest of the territories”. After this, Moreno emphasised that “this is breaking the equality of Spain, this is creating grievances, with the added fact that Sánchez is doing it just to keep himself in power”, and has emphasized that “it is immoral and we will see if it is also illegal”, he added. Andalucia continues to lead the national increase in unemployment with 7,401 more unemployed in October: {Translation, summary}
– Unemployment has risen in Andalucia by 7,401 people in the month of October and the number of unemployed registered in the public employment services offices (formerly INEM) stands at 719,605, which represents an increase of 1.04% compared to the previous month. according to data provided this Friday by the Ministry of Labor and Social Economy.
– With these figures, Andalucia is the community with the greatest increase in unemploymentin absolute terms during October, followed by Castilla-La Mancha (4,266 unemployed) and Catalonia (4,261), taking into account that only the Community of Madrid has registered a drop in unemployment during this month. Will Sanchez Negotiations Tactics Lead To A National Municipal Debt Jubilee, And How Can Spain Afford That? Motril and Almuñécar demand forgiveness of their debts, want same treatment as Sanchez traded to Catalonia for investiture support. Expect more towns to do the same: {Translation}
– Almuñécar and Motril have called on the Spanish Government to cancel the debts owed by both municipalities after learning that the same has been done with Catalonia in the context of the investiture negotiations.
– The Mayoress of Motril, Luisa García Chamorro, appeared this Friday to demand the cancellation of Motril Council’s debt “following the announcement by the central government of a new way of financing- through the cancellation of the debt, as has been done in Catalonia”.
– The Sexitano (Almuñécar) councillor, Juan José Ruiz Joya, has announced that he is going to take an agreement by resolution of the Mayor’s Office, demanding Pedro Sánchez, “to forgive us the more than 16 million euros that the Almuñécar Town Hall owes to the State for the advance payment of suppliers and that we, the residents, have to pay annually in the municipal budgets”. Likewise, the Sexitano mayor explained that “the aforementioned amount owed to the State would serve as a real boost to the municipal coffers and would be used to build all the necessary infrastructure for Almuñécar and La Herradura”.

Warning to households in Vélez-Málaga from the town hall, either you save more water or restrictions will be increased: {Translation, summary}
– The Town Hall of Velez-Malaga has appealed to its residents this Friday to increase water saving in their homes, as otherwise it will be necessary to apply new restrictions on consumption due to the drought. These reductions mean that our municipality now only has 182.8 l/s for the month of November, which has meant that we have had to extend the hours of supply cut-offs, so we are once again asking our residents to make an extra effort”.
– The councillor for water in this municipality in the Axarquia region of Malaga, Jesús María Claros, has warned that the drought situation continues to “become more extreme” and, despite the fact that the council is trying to finalise the implementation of “new water resources”, the hours of water cut-offs have been increased.
– At present, the cut-off times range from 21:00 to 8:30, an interval that has been increasing in recent weeks and could continue to be extended if the town does not manage to reduce its water consumption considerably. Claros explained that these cuts have increased because the La Viñuela reservoir barely supplies water to Axaragua, the local company that makes the water from this reservoir drinkable, which is in a critical situation, at 7.7% of its capacity. “Currently the supply from the La Viñuela reservoir has been reduced to 30 litres per second, and that means that the entire supply from the reservoir is to supply the villages of the Benamargosa Valley, and hardly anything reaches us,” the councillor said.
– The flow currently supplied to Vélez-Málaga is now only 182.8 litres per second (l/s). This flow comes from the Viñuela reservoir itself (in an already derisory quantity), Guadalhorce (EMASA system) and the emergency wells (2 and 3) of the Río Chíllar. “These reductions mean that our municipality now only has 182.8 l/s for the month of November, which has meant that we have had to extend the hours of supply cut-off”, insisted the councillor.
– Claros has conveyed to the residents of the municipality the “imperative need to save water at home”. The data, he said, “are very clear”: in the month of October they only managed to save 8% compared to October 2022, which is not enough with respect to the target set by the Junta de Andalucía of 20%. In homes and private houses, he added, is where the least savings have been achieved. Specifically, consumption in municipal buildings fell by 54% in October compared to the previous year, large consumers reduced it by 17% and households by only 4%.
